What it does

cleanup.photo is the fastest way to remove unwanted objects, people, text, logos, and distractions from your photos. Upload an image, brush over what you want gone, and cleanup.photo intelligently rebuilds the area around it — no complicated editing tools or design skills required. Simple enough for anyone.   • I trained a 125M-parameter transformer to autocomplete piano performances in real time (~108 notes/sec on an iPhone 15). The idea is basically GitHub Copilot or Tabnine, except instead of prompting it with code, you prompt it by playing a few notes on a MIDI piano. The model then continues what you played, entirely on-device. The app is free if anyone wants to try it.   • Hey HN, Henry from Cactus here! We previously released Cactus Needle, a 14MB agentic LLM for tool call, device use, and structured extraction for phones, wearables, smart homes, small robots and microcontrollers. We got really great feedback here, and have now incorporated the suggestions to release Needle 2. The whole model is a single 14MB binary that runs a full session in 28MB of RAM; 45m parameters at 2bit compression. Needle hits 500 tokens/sec decode speed on a Raspberry Pi 5, sits between 400-1,500 tokens/sec on VR devices like Meta Quest 3S and Apple Vision Pro, and ranges…
